Print Resources – Stack Area
The discipline of education: L, first floor.
Legal aspects: KF, first floor.
Educational psychology: BF, LB, and LC
sections, first floor.
ESL, literature: P, third floor.

Testing and Measurements
Handbook of Tests and Measurements for
Black Populations (BF176)
Educational Testing Service Collection
(LB3051)
Tests In Print (Z5814.E9 T47)
Mental Measurements Yearbook (BF431)

May be accessed through Databases by Title via
Library Home Page
ERIC: (mainly index with abstracts)
ED
Eric Documents in microfiche on
second floor
EJ
Eric Journal check periodical holdings
Electronic Resources (3)
Infotrac: (some full text)
EBSCOhost: Academic Search Elite (full
text)
PsycInfo: indexes books and journal
articles about psychology, mental
development and learning (abstract only)
Lexis-Nexis: legal research (full text)
